Hey guys... I was just curious if any of you are HAM radio operators.

I got my Technician licence in 4-5 years ago and it's another hobby that seems to overlap with my interests. Some of my battery and power builds are specifically for radio communications projects.

I am currently working on a portable repeater project and also some more compact lithium battery setups to cram into that pelican case and make a complete coms kit in a case.

What does White and Black mean for your Anderson PowerPole connectors? 24V?

Red/Blackis Battery Output
White/Blackis Solar Input

White/Black is connected to aGenasun MPPT charge controller for the 60 watt folding panel.
